  • Abstract
    In this paper, the static adsorption experiment study investigated the adsorption characteristic of three substances(humus acid, Humic acid, Fulvic acid ) on pollutant anthracene. By analyzing the adsorption isotherm parameter, combined with the characteristics and capacity of humus acid and its components on adsorption of pollutants, comparison of three substances on adsorption properties of anthracene, Hmuic acid have the largest removal rate and strongest adsorption ability, so we can speculate about the soil, river of Humic acid in natural media, play a major role of pollutant adsorption is Humic acid component.
